Man charged with reckless driving

Staff WriterMelville Gazette

A MAN has been charged after he allegedly mounted median strips and the footpath on a drive through Applecross yesterday morning.

Police allege the man drove on the wrong side of the road, over median strips, through red lights and along a footpath.

The man was driving a Ford Falcon panel van about 8.40am yesterday morning when police received numerous calls from members of the public.

When police arrived they saw the panel van travelling at low speed.

The vehicle was stopped on Canning Highway near Wilcock Street and a man was taken into custody.

A 46-year-old man from Halls Head has been charged with reckless driving, failing to comply with a direction to stop, having no authority to drive and possessing a prohibited drug (methylamphetamine).

He will appear in the Fremantle Magistrates Court today.
